Mirage: Tapestry of the Sand

"The hourglass parts paternally and maternally with life flowing in between," ... by The Poet.

granules enigmatic essences yields              the life source 
              epitomized in the desert aglow ...
     granulites a rose an aspiring hope     
                         as maternal eyes glides afloat
                                              calming dust devils common there ... 
  desert air steads an apparition of a wife     
                    her vision that maketh every dreamer dreaming                 
                                                            cometh true ... 

the sun befell upon my lap     like tumbleweeds brushing alongside my legs 
          forever drifting, turning, tumbling, and tumbling along
                                         until disturbing utterance of confusion ...  
      yakety,   yakety,   yak      it's incessant and     
                            I'm all alone so what am I to do now   
                                                            oh, there's his milk bottle ...
 
I was in a coarse place    sliding down a course all glassey 
                it was fun there     I don't like it here, hey, what was that
        where'd it go, sounds goo-goo now ga-ga
                                 I will make sounds too, wah, wah, wah ... 
   that's alright      I'll grab his bottle my dear ...
